    This detached freehold property on Royal Worcester Crescent last sold in March 2001 for £280,000. Based on price growth in the B60 district since then, its estimated current value is £777,681 — placing it in the 92nd percentile nationally and the 95th percentile within B60. The property covers 172 m² (1,851 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£4,521 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.
